BMW 2002 (1968-1976) Maintenance and Restoration

The BMW 2002 is a classic car that was produced from 1968 to 1976. It is a compact sports sedan that was designed to be a fun and affordable car for the masses. The BMW 2002 is a popular car among car enthusiasts and collectors, and it is still a joy to drive today. However, like any classic car, the BMW 2002 requires regular maintenance and restoration to keep it in top condition.

Maintenance

Regular maintenance is essential to keep your BMW 2002 running smoothly. Here are some tips to help you maintain your car:

1. Change the oil regularly: The oil in your car needs to be changed every 3,000 miles or every three months, whichever comes first. This will help to keep your engine running smoothly and prevent damage.

2. Check the brakes: The brakes on your BMW 2002 need to be checked regularly to ensure that they are working properly. If you notice any squeaking or grinding noises, it may be time to replace the brake pads.

3. Check the tires: The tires on your BMW 2002 need to be checked regularly to ensure that they are properly inflated and have enough tread. This will help to prevent accidents and improve your car’s handling.

4. Check the fluids: The fluids in your car, such as the coolant and transmission fluid, need to be checked regularly to ensure that they are at the proper levels. This will help to prevent damage to your car’s engine and transmission.

Restoration

Restoring a BMW 2002 can be a rewarding experience, but it can also be a challenging one. Here are some tips to help you restore your car:

1. Set a budget: Restoring a car can be expensive, so it is important to set a budget before you begin. This will help you to stay on track and avoid overspending.

2. Find a reputable mechanic: If you are not experienced in restoring cars, it is important to find a reputable mechanic who can help you with the restoration process. They can help you to identify any problems with your car and provide you with advice on how to fix them.

3. Replace worn parts: Over time, the parts on your BMW 2002 will wear out and need to be replaced. This includes things like the brakes, suspension, and engine components. It is important to replace these parts with high-quality replacements to ensure that your car runs smoothly.

4. Paint and bodywork: The paint and bodywork on your BMW 2002 can become damaged over time. Restoring the paint and bodywork can be a time-consuming process, but it can make a big difference in the appearance of your car.

In conclusion, maintaining and restoring a BMW 2002 requires time, effort, and money. However, the end result is a beautiful and fun car that you can enjoy for years to come. By following these tips, you can keep your BMW 2002 running smoothly and restore it to its former glory.
